FEELING POWERLESS

South Africans are all too aware of how power cuts can drain business confidence and raise social tensions. Sadly for the citizens of Venezuela, they too are being hit hard on the electricity front. Government has been rationing electricity and water supplies for months as the country endures a prolonged drought that has slashed output at hydroelectric dams. Pictured above, people walk under improvised electrical wiring – an indication that South Africa is not alone in having to deal with the scourge of electricity theft.
